The 2025 Maryland Folk Festival in Salisbury will feature local artists on the SU Locals Stage. (City of Salisbury.)

SALISBURY, Md. - The 2025 Maryland Folk Festival will take place from September 19 to 21 in downtown Salisbury, Maryland. The event will include a special stage for local performers, sponsored by Salisbury University and the Charles R. and Martha N. Fulton School of Liberal Arts.

This will be the third year SU and the Fulton School supports the Salisbury University Locals Stage, which highlights musicians from the Eastern Shore and nearby areas.

Performers on the Locals Stage include:

  • Bella Masone (Delaware): A 17-year-old singer-songwriter with pop, R&B, and acoustic influences.
  • daybloom (Salisbury, MD): A pop-rock band known for energetic performances.
  • Housing Co. (Salisbury, MD): An indie pop/rock band preparing to release their second album in 2025.
  • SPH+2 (Eastern Shore, MD): A jazz trio led by saxophonist Stephen Philip Harvey.
  • Sympaticocious (MD, NY, CA): A group blending rock, folk, reggae, and other genres.
  • Todd Smith and Friends (Salisbury, MD): A blues group led by longtime performer Todd Smith.
  • Uncle Kunkel’s One Gram Band (Baltimore, MD): A funk/rock band known for improvisation.
  • Vox Concordia (Salisbury, MD): A chamber choir performing music from many styles and time periods.
